陀螺仪mpu6050精度高吗
时间: 2024-09-03 12:00:32 浏览: 25
MPU6050是一款常用的六轴运动传感器模块,它集成了加速度计和陀螺仪,常用于姿态检测、导航定位以及游戏控制等领域。它的精度取决于多个因素:
1. **内部噪声**:MPU6050的精度受到其内部传感器元件的制造工艺影响,一般来说,高端型号会提供更高的精度。
2. **温度稳定性**:传感器的性能可能会随环境温度变化而有所下降,需要通过校准来保持最佳精度。
3. **采样率**:如果采样频率设置不当,可能会降低测量的准确性。
4. **滤波算法**:数据处理过程中采用的滤波算法如惯性导航算法(IMU fusion)的好坏也会影响精度。
总的来说,MPU6050作为一颗入门级传感器,其精度相对于专业级产品可能会稍低一些,但对于许多消费电子应用来说,其提供的精确度通常是足够的。如果你需要超高的精度,可能需要考虑更高精度级别的陀螺仪或是配合使用其他更复杂的校准方法。
相关问题
陀螺仪mpu6050精度不够
陀螺仪,如MPU6050,是一种用于测量设备角速度和加速度的传感器。它的精度受到多种因素影响,包括制造质量、温度变化、电源稳定性和内部算法校准等。如果出现精度不够的问题,可能的原因有:
1. **硬件故障**:陀螺仪组件老化、内部机械结构松动或者电路板接线接触不良都可能导致精度降低。
2. **软件算法**:传感器驱动程序可能存在误差补偿不足或者算法优化不够,这会直接影响到数据读取的精确度。
3. **噪声干扰**:环境电磁干扰或者振动可能会引入噪声,使得测量结果不稳定。
4. **温度影响**:许多传感器对工作温度敏感,偏离其设计范围可能会影响性能。
解决精度不够的方法可以有:
1. **校准**:定期对陀螺仪进行初始化校准以减小偏差。
2. **滤波技术**:通过低通滤波器或者卡尔曼滤波等手段去除噪声。
3. **外部补偿**:结合其他传感器(如加速计)的数据,提高系统的整体精度。
陀螺仪 mpu6050 角度能精确到小数吗
陀螺仪MPU6050可以精确测算角度,并且可以将结果输出为小数形式。MPU6050是一种六轴惯性传感器,能够测量三个轴向的加速度和旋转速度。通过处理这些数据,它可以计算出物体的角度和角速度。MPU6050的测量精度可以达到0.1度,因此能够满足绝大多数应用场景的要求。
当使用MPU6050进行角度测量时,需要对其进行校准和滤波。对于校准来说,可以使用陀螺仪自带的自动校准功能,或者手动进行校准。滤波则可以利用卡尔曼滤波等方法,提高数据精度和稳定性。
总之,MPU6050是一种高精度的陀螺仪,能够精确测算角度并输出小数形式的结果。在实际应用中,需要进行校准和滤波等处理,以提高测量精度和稳定性。